The role
You'll support the delivery of technology, credit risk and pricing changes within Provenir, our core production decisioning platform, whilst gaining hands-on experience in a rapidly growing and evolving business area.
The role involves supporting regular changes to our decision engine rulesets, helping with partner onboarding, monitoring and refining integrations, supporting strategic projects and identifying opportunities to improve system efficiencies. You'll work alongside experienced team members and have a real opportunity to make an impact on the strength of our customer journeys, risk selection capabilities and speed of change.
Responsibilities
- Support the progression of technology, credit risk and pricing change requests through to implementation, collaborating with stakeholders on solutions, assessing business impacts, making changes, testing, deploying and completing post-live checksLearn and follow technology system processes and help identify improvements and enhancements
- Ensure system and decisioning documentation is clear, accurate and kept up to date
- Support strategic projects by acting as a facilitator between key stakeholders
- Support the team in managing deployments and release activities
- Communicate clearly with team members and stakeholders, ask questions and share findings
About You
No prior knowledge of our decisioning systems is required, as full training will be provided. However, experience working with decisioning platforms or rule-based decisioning systems would be highly desirable.
We're looking for someone who:
- Is keen to learn, with strong attention to detail and a logical approach to problem-solving
- Has an understanding of computing, programming concepts and languages such as Python and JavaScript, and a genuine interest in developing technical skills
- Demonstrates strong analytical and listening skills, with the ability to understand and apply information effectively when working with stakeholders across different teams
- Has experience within financial services, or a transferable background with relevant skills and experience and demonstratable crossover
- Is organised and reliable, with the ability to prioritise and manage multiple pieces of work concurrently with support from the team
- Is comfortable asking questions, sharing ideas and suggesting improvements to existing processes and ways of working
